The Ingenious Architecture of Beaver Dams
Beavers are often referred to as nature’s engineers due to their ability to construct complex dam systems. These structures are built using branches, mud, and stones, which create ponds that alter the surrounding environment. In Australia, the introduction of beavers could lead to significant changes in river and stream ecosystems, providing new habitats for various species.
By slowing down water flow, beaver dams help to reduce erosion and sedimentation. This process not only stabilizes stream banks but also creates a more diverse aquatic habitat. The resulting ponds and wetlands become havens for a wide range of wildlife, including fish, amphibians, and birds.
Impact of Beaver Dams on Biodiversity
The impact of beaver dams on ecosystems is profound, particularly in terms of biodiversity. By creating new wetland areas, beaver dams support a variety of plant and animal species that thrive in these unique environments. In Australia, this could mean the introduction of new species and the enhancement of existing populations.
Wetlands created by beaver dams serve as critical breeding grounds for frogs and other amphibians. These areas also attract a variety of bird species, offering them nesting and feeding opportunities. The increase in biodiversity can lead to more resilient ecosystems that are better able to withstand environmental changes.

Challenges and Considerations in Australia
While the ecological benefits of beaver dams are well-documented, their introduction in Australia requires careful consideration. The unique landscape and climate of the region present challenges that must be addressed to ensure that beaver dams do not disrupt existing ecosystems.
Potential issues include the risk of flooding and the alteration of water courses, which could impact agricultural activities and native species. Therefore, any plans to introduce beavers into Australia must involve thorough research and strategic planning to balance the benefits with potential risks.
